INFORMATION PROCESSING APPARATUS, INFORMATION PROCESSING METHOD, ALTERNATE RESPONSE APPARATUS, RESPONSE METHOD, CONTROL PROGRAM, AND NETWORK SYSTEM
0 Assignments
0 Petitions
Accused Products
Abstract
A mechanism for enabling a computer which includes an installer for providing Plug and Play (PnP) to obtain information for a network device is provided. Using an existing development resource, such as a PnP installer, a simple installation method is provided. By causing a proxy server to as a communication intermediary between the computer and a peripheral device which is not in compliance with a predetermined management method, the peripheral device can be managed using the predetermined management method.
-
Citations
51 Claims
-
1-30. -30. (canceled)
-
31. An information processing method for an information processing apparatus which communicates with a peripheral device via a network and which includes an installer for a control program for controlling the peripheral device, the information processing method comprising:
-
an obtaining step of obtaining a message from the peripheral device, wherein the message is in compliance with a predetermined network discovery protocol;
a first extracting step of extracting first identification information including manufacturer information and model information of the peripheral device from the obtained message which is in compliance with the predetermined network discovery protocol;
a second extracting step of extracting a network address of the peripheral device from the obtained message which is in compliance with the predetermined network discovery protocol;
a generating step of generating second identification information which indicates a manufacturer and a model of the peripheral device, which is compliance with a local install process, by using the extracted first identification information of the peripheral device extracted from the message which is in compliance with the predetermined network discovery protocol;
an inputting step of inputting the generated second identification information in compliance with a local install process to the installer;
an installation controlling step of controlling the installer to start installation of the control program into the information processing apparatus by using the second identification information input in said inputting step; and
a setting step of setting the network address of the peripheral device extracted in the second extracting step from the message which is in compliance with the network discovery protocol to the control program. - View Dependent Claims (32, 33, 34, 35, 36, 37)
-
-
38. An information processing apparatus which communicates with a peripheral device via a network and which includes an installer for a control program for controlling the peripheral device, the information processing apparatus comprising:
-
an obtaining unit that obtains a message from the peripheral device, wherein the message is in compliance with a predetermined network discovery protocol;
a first extracting unit that extracts first identification information including manufacturer information and model information of the peripheral device from the obtained message which is in compliance with the predetermined network discovery protocol;
a second extracting unit that extracts a network address of the peripheral device from the obtained message which is in compliance with the predetermined network discovery protocol;
a generating unit that generated second identification information which indicates a manufacturer and a model of the peripheral device, which is compliance with a local install process, by using the extracted first identification information of the peripheral device extracted from the message which is in compliance with the predetermined network discovery protocol;
an inputting unit that inputs the generated second identification information in compliance with a local install process to the installer;
an installation control unit that controls the installer to start installation of the control program into the information processing apparatus by using the second identification information input by the inputting unit; and
a setting unit that sets the network address of the peripheral device extracted by the second extracting unit from the message which is in compliance with the network discovery protocol to the control program. - View Dependent Claims (39, 40, 41, 42, 43, 44)
-
-
45. A computer-readable storage medium on which is stored a computer readable program for executing an information processing method for an information processing apparatus which communicates with a peripheral device via a network and which includes an installer for a control program for controlling the peripheral device, the information processing method comprising:
-
an obtaining step of obtaining a message from the peripheral device, wherein the message is in compliance with a predetermined network discovery protocol;
a first extracting step of extracting first identification information including manufacturer information and model information of the peripheral device from the obtained message which is in compliance with the predetermined network discovery protocol;
a second extracting step of extracting a network address of the peripheral device from the obtained message which is in compliance with the predetermined network discovery protocol;
a generating step of generating second identification information which indicates a manufacturer and a model of the peripheral device, which is compliance with a local install process, by using the extracted first identification information of the peripheral device extracted from the message which is in compliance with the predetermined network discovery protocol;
an inputting step of inputting the generated second identification information in compliance with a local install process to the installer;
an installation controlling step of controlling the installer to start installation of the control program into the information processing apparatus by using the second identification information input in said inputting step; and
a setting step of setting the network address of the peripheral device extracted in the second extracting step from the message which is in compliance with the network discovery protocol to the control program. - View Dependent Claims (46, 47, 48, 49, 50, 51)
-
Specification